The LASIK Treatment: What Occurs in the Operating Space
During the LASIK procedure, you'll locate yourself in a calm and regulated atmosphere where your vision adjustment journey absolutely begins.
You'll rest on a cushioned bed, and the doctor will certainly put a gadget to keep your eyes open. After applying numbing drops, they'll create a thin flap on the cornea utilizing an accurate laser.
You'll focus on a light, which aids keep your eye consistent. The specialist then improves your cornea making use of an additional laser to correct your vision. This component lasts just a couple of mins.
As soon as done, the flap is carefully rearranged. You might observe prompt renovations, yet your eyes may really feel a little bit scratchy initially.
The whole process normally takes around 15-30 minutes for both eyes.
